Wheel Alignment and Tire
Balance
The tires and wheels were
aligned and balanced at the
factory to provide the longest tire
life and best overall performance.
Adjustments to wheel alignment and
tire balancing will not be necessary
on a regular basis. However, check
the alignment if there is unusual tire
wear or if the vehicle is pulling to
one side or the other. If the vehicle
vibrates when driving on a smooth
road, the tires and wheels might
need to be rebalanced. See your
dealer for proper diagnosis.
Wheel Replacement
Replace any wheel that is bent,
cracked, or badly rusted or
corroded. If wheel nuts keep coming
loose, the wheel, wheel bolts, and
wheel nuts should be replaced.
If the wheel leaks air, replace it.
Some aluminum wheels can be
repaired. See your dealer if any
of these conditions exist.
Your dealer will know the kind of
wheel that is needed.
Each new wheel should have
the same load-carrying capacity,
diameter, width, offset, and be
mounted the same way as the
one it replaces.
Replace wheels, wheel bolts,
wheel nuts, or Tire Pressure Monitor
System (TPMS) sensors with new
GM original equipment parts.{WARNING
Using the wrong replacement
wheels, wheel bolts, or wheel
nuts can be dangerous. It could
affect the braking and handling
of the vehicle. Tires can lose air,
and cause loss of control, causing
a crash. Always use the correct
wheel, wheel bolts, and wheel
nuts for replacement.
Notice: The wrong wheel can
also cause problems with
bearing life, brake cooling,
speedometer or odometer
calibration, headlamp aim,
bumper height, vehicle ground
clearance, and tire or tire chain
clearance to the body and
chassis.

Used Replacement Wheels
{WARNING
Replacing a wheel with a used
one is dangerous. How it has
been used or how far it has been
driven may be unknown. It could
fail suddenly and cause a crash.
When replacing wheels, use a
new GM original equipment
wheel.
Tire Chains
{WARNING
Do not use tire chains. There is
not enough clearance. Tire chains
used on a vehicle without the
proper amount of clearance can
cause damage to the brakes,
suspension or other vehicle parts.
The area damaged by the tire
chains could cause you to lose
control of the vehicle and you or
others may be injured in a crash.(Continued)
WARNING (Continued)
Use another type of traction
device only if its manufacturer
recommends it for use on the
vehicle and tire size combination
and road conditions. Follow that
manufacturer's instructions.
To help avoid damage to the
vehicle, drive slowly, readjust
or remove the device if it is
contacting the vehicle, and do not
spin the vehicle's wheels. If you
do find traction devices that will
fit, install them on the front tires.

If a Tire Goes Flat
It is unusual for a tire to blowout,
especially if the tires are maintained
properly. See Tires. If air goes out of
a tire, it is much more likely to leak
out slowly. But if there is ever a
blowout, here are a few tips about
what to expect and what to do:
If a front tire fails, the flat tire
creates a drag that pulls the vehicle
toward that side. Take your foot
off the accelerator pedal and grip
the steering wheel firmly. Steer to
maintain lane position, and then
gently brake to a stop, well off the
road, if possible.AA rear blowout, particularly on a
curve, acts much like a skid and
may require the same correction
as used in a skid. Stop pressing
the accelerator pedal and steer to
straighten the vehicle. It may be
very bumpy and noisy. Gently
brake to a stop, well off the road,
if possible.
{WARNING
Driving on a flat tire will cause
permanent damage to the tire.
Re-inflating a tire after it has
been driven on while severely
underinflated or flat may cause
a blowout and a serious crash.
Never attempt to re-inflate a tire
that has been driven on while
severely underinflated or flat.
Have your dealer or an authorized
tire service center repair or
replace the flat tire as soon
as possible.
{WARNING
Lifting a vehicle and getting
under it to do maintenance or
repairs is dangerous without the
appropriate safety equipment and
training. If a jack is provided with
the vehicle, it is designed only for
changing a flat tire. If it is used for
anything else, you or others could
be badly injured or killed if the
vehicle slips off the jack. If a jack
is provided with the vehicle, only
use it for changing a flat tire.
If a tire goes flat, avoid further tire
and wheel damage by driving slowly
to a level place, well off the road,
if possible. Turn on the hazard
warning flashers. See Hazard
Warning Flashers on page 6‑3.

{WARNING
Rust or dirt on a wheel, or on the
parts to which it is fastened, can
make wheel nuts become loose
after time. The wheel could come
off and cause an accident. When
changing a wheel, remove any
rust or dirt from places where the
wheel attaches to the vehicle.
In an emergency, use a cloth or
a paper towel to do this; but be
sure to use a scraper or wire
brush later, if needed, to get all
the rust or dirt off. SeeIf a Tire
Goes Flat on page 10‑61.
{WARNING
Never use oil or grease on bolts
or nuts because the nuts might
come loose. The vehicle's wheel
could fall off, causing a crash. 10. Remove any rust or dirt from
the wheel bolts, mounting
surfaces, and spare wheel.
11. Place the spare tire on the wheel mounting surface.
12. Put the nuts on by hand by turning them clockwise until
the wheel is held against the
mounting surface. Make sure
the rounded end is toward the
wheel.
13. Lower the vehicle by attaching the lug wrench to the jack
and turning the wrench
counterclockwise. Lower
the jack completely.
{WARNING
Wheel nuts that are improperly or
incorrectly tightened can cause
the wheels to become loose or
come off. The wheel nuts should
be tightened with a torque wrench
(Continued)
WARNING (Continued)
to the proper torque specification
after replacing. Follow the torque
specification supplied by the
aftermarket manufacturer when
using accessory locking wheel
nuts. SeeCapacities and
Specifications on page 12‑2
for original equipment wheel
nut torque specifications.
Notice: Improperly tightened
wheel nuts can lead to brake
pulsation and rotor damage.
To avoid expensive brake repairs,
evenly tighten the wheel nuts
in the proper sequence and to
the proper torque specification.
See Capacities and Specifications
on page 12‑2 for the wheel nut
torque specification.

Jump Starting
For more information about the
vehicle battery, seeBattery on
page 10‑26.
If the vehicle's battery has run
down, you may want to use another
vehicle and some jumper cables to
start your vehicle. Be sure to use
the following steps to do it safely.
{WARNING
Batteries can hurt you. They can
be dangerous because:
.They contain acid that can
burn you.
.They contain gas that can
explode or ignite.
.They contain enough
electricity to burn you.
If you do not follow these steps
exactly, some or all of these
things can hurt you. Notice:
Ignoring these steps
could result in costly damage
to the vehicle that would not be
covered by the warranty.
Trying to start the vehicle by
pushing or pulling it will not
work, and it could damage the
vehicle.
1. Check the other vehicle. It must
have a 12‐volt battery with a
negative ground system.
Notice: Only use a vehicle
that has a 12-volt system with
a negative ground for jump
starting. If the other vehicle does
not have a 12-volt system with a
negative ground, both vehicles
can be damaged. 2. Get the vehicles close enough
so the jumper cables can reach,
but be sure the vehicles are
not touching each other. If they
are, it could cause a ground
connection you do not want.
You would not be able to start
your vehicle, and the bad
grounding could damage
the electrical systems.
To avoid the possibility of the
vehicles rolling, set the parking
brake firmly on both vehicles
involved in the jump start
procedure. Put an automatic
transmission in P (Park) or
a manual transmission in
Neutral before setting the
parking brake. If one of the
vehicles is a four-wheel-drive
vehicle, be sure the transfer
case is not in Neutral.

Dinghy Towing
If the vehicle is front-wheel‐drive, it
can be dinghy towed from the front.
These vehicles may also be towed
by putting the front wheels on a
dolly. See“Dolly Towing” later in
this section.
If the vehicle is all‐wheel‐drive, it
can be dinghy towed from the front.
These vehicles can also be towed
by placing them on a platform
trailer with all four wheels off of the
ground. These vehicles cannot be
towed using a dolly. For vehicles being dinghy towed,
the vehicle should be run at the
beginning of each day and at each
RV fuel stop for about five minutes.
This will ensure proper lubrication of
transmission components. Re-install
the fuse to start the vehicle.
To tow the vehicle from the front
with all four wheels on the ground:
1. Position the vehicle to be
towed, shift the transmission to
P (Park), and turn the ignition
to LOCK/OFF.
2. Secure the vehicle to the towing vehicle.
3. Set the parking brake.
4. Turn the ignition to ACC/ACCESSORY.
5. Shift the transmission to N (Neutral). 6. To prevent the battery from
draining while the vehicle is
being towed, remove the 15 amp
ECM fuse and the 50 amp
BATT1 fuse from the underhood
fuse block and store in a
safe location. See Engine
Compartment Fuse Block on
page 10‑33.
7. Release the parking brake.
Notice: If the vehicle is
towed without performing
each of the steps listed under
“Dinghy Towing,” the automatic
transmission could be damaged.
Be sure to follow all steps of the
dinghy towing procedure prior to
and after towing the vehicle.
Notice: If 105 km/h (65 mph)
is exceeded while towing the
vehicle, it could be damaged.
Never exceed 105 km/h (65 mph)
while towing the vehicle.

Once the destination is reached:
1. Set the parking brake.
2. Reinstall the fuses in theunderhood fuse block.
3. Shift the transmission to P (Park), turn the ignition to
LOCK/OFF and remove the
key from the ignition.
4. Disconnect the vehicle from the towing vehicle.
Notice: Do not tow a vehicle
with the front drive wheels on
the ground if one of the front tires
is a compact spare tire. Towing
with two different tire sizes on the
front of the vehicle can cause
severe damage to the
transmission.Dolly Towing
(All-Wheel‐Drive Vehicles)
All-wheel‐drive vehicles must not
be towed with two wheels on the
ground. To properly tow these
vehicles, they should be placed on
a platform trailer with all four wheels
off of the ground or dinghy towed
from the front.
Dolly Towing
(Front-Wheel‐ Drive
Vehicles Only)
To tow a front-wheel‐drive vehicle
from the front with two wheels on
the ground:
1. Put the front wheels on a dolly.
2. Move the shift lever to P (Park).
3. Set the parking brake.
4. Clamp the steering wheel in a
straight-ahead position with a
clamping device designed for
towing.
